Fiona Shaw (born Fiona Mary Wilson; 10 July 1958 in County Cork, CBE), is an Irish film and theater actress. She portrayed the character Lena in the movie Super Mario Bros., which was released in 1993. She was an assistant to President Koopa and, thus, one of the primary antagonists. She is best known for her roles as Aunt Petunia in the Harry Potter films and as Maarva Andor in Star Wars: Andor.
